The College of Southern Maryland’s Children’s Theatre Company presents its cast for the production of “Unleashed! The Secret Lives of White House Pets,” a play by Allyson Currin.

CSM’s cast includes Emmeline Jones of Mechanicsville as Alastair Lodge; Rami Essa of Waldorf as Tipp; Robert Hamilton of Marbury as Milo and Laddie Boy; Robert Rausch of Waldorf as Max; Christopher Gilbert of Port Tobacco as Tad Lincoln; Sonya Falkenstein as Nanko and Alex LaClair as General Lafayette, both of La Plata; Mamayaa Opoku as Nanny, Ricky Jenkins as Alligator, Shad Kirkham as Him, Bailey Woodward as Her, Jeremy Smith-Boggs as Dick, Brandi Kirkham as Pauline Holstein, Aimee Bonnet as Pushinka, Kiefer Zickafoose as Fala, Kylie Kirkham as Millie, Paula Kirkham as Emily Spinach and Jessi Kirkham as Alice Roosevelt, all of Waldorf.

Alastair, the newly elected First Daughter is thrilled about her upcoming four years in the White House, until her jittery Chihuhua Tipp convinces her that the pressure will be too much for either of them to bear. With the help of a wise White House usher and a time-traveling buggy, Alastair and Tipp go on the journey of a lifetime through history in search of reassurance from some of the most colorful pets who lived in the White House.
